Insulation Water Damage Restoration Cost in Carefree, AZ
The cost of insulation water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Carefree, AZ. Don’t let cost be a barrier, our team works with insurance companies to ensure you receive the coverage you deserve. Here’s a breakdown of typical price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Inspection |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water damage |
| Insulation Removal and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of insulation used |
| Final Inspection and Clean-up |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Dehumidification and Mold Remediation |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of mold growth |
| Re-insulation and Re-drywall |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
